
Ernakulam, located in Kerala, is one of the state?s most important cities, known for its economic and cultural significance. The city is a major commercial hub and is home to the Kochi Port, which is one of the busiest ports in India. Ernakulam is also known for its historical landmarks, such as the Mattancherry Palace and St. Francis Church, reflecting its colonial past. The city has a vibrant cultural scene, with Kathakali, Mohiniyattam, and other traditional dance forms playing a central role in local life. Ernakulam is also famous for its backwaters, which attract tourists from across the world, and its numerous islands, including Vypin and Bolgatty. The region is renowned for its spices, particularly cardamom, pepper, and cloves, which have been traded for centuries. Ernakulam's cuisine, particularly seafood and Kerala?s traditional dishes like sadhya, is a key part of its appeal. The district is also a major center for education and healthcare, with several prestigious institutions. With its blend of modernity, tradition, and natural beauty, Ernakulam is one of the most prosperous and culturally rich areas in Kerala.
